In this clip, we hear Big Sean describe how to stay motivated as a rapper by remembering arguably the main thing defines rappers: the power of their words.
That ability to speak truth into existence is one of the keys to Big Sean’s success as we’ll hear him describe in a minute, but let’s first listen to him talk about one of the darkest moments of his life where he would first test his own ability to stay motivated as a rapper, helping to remind of this quote:
#1 It’s Often Darkest Before The Dawn
“Music didn’t work out at first. It didn’t work out for me.
That was a first time in my life where I hit a very big depression. I hit a very big wall of anxiety. And this is a very pivotal moment in my life where it didn’t even feel like living, and not to be dramatic, but I was 18 years old…
And that’s a pivotal moment, coming out of high school and all my friends went to college I didn’t go, I ended up meeting Kanye West right before and this is my idol…
And I feel like I manifested that.”
Big Sean wasn’t your stereotypical street rapper who engaged in a lot of illegal activities prior to fame.
In order to manifest his own success, in fact, he had to go against the normal grain set out for his middle class life of going to college like his family and had to actually believe that an academically thoughtful kid could make it in the rap game.
Although many people might see growing up in an academic family as an advantage, Big Sean had some of his darkest moments in his life realizing that he believed in his own music so much he was willing to give up college for the chance at becoming a rapper.
In this quote, we see Big Sean recounting how his darkest moment came RIGHT before he met Kanye West, and his ability to translate his own visions into reality helped him to stay motivated as a rapper.
#2 Visualize The Details
“This is my mini grand piano…I’m taking lessons. The older I get I see how connected everything really is musically, so I wanted to just expand on that.”
Sean’s skills at visualization have come so fine tuned over the years that he used to in his words manifest even his own dream house.
Here we see a famously spiritual Big Sean giving a tour around his home with industry leading design publication Architectural Digest, discussing how Feng Shui is a big part of his home life.
Big Sean has visualized the detail of his home down to the fact that copper rings are dotted around the interior to help the energy.
The classic saying “tidy house tidy mind” is obviously important to Sean, and that desire for clarity feeds into his work ethic and professional career.
For all of the artists out there reading, have you visualized your success down to the point that you know EXACTLY what your dream home will look like?
Even further, do you treat your CURRENT studio and workspace with the same respect you will treat your FUTURE baller mansion?
Big Sean shows respect for his space partially because he’s always visualized the details.
He’s a germaphobe, doesn’t let people wear shoes in his house, he meditates, and visualizes what the future holds, which allows him to see a clear path forward, something to aim towards.
A clean, clear space acts as a blank canvas for him to focus his creativity on.
